Colorado awards $8.5M in advanced-industries grants

DENVER — The Colorado Office of Economic Development and International Trade has awarded $8.5 million to 38 Colorado researchers and startups.

The Proof-of-Concept and Early Stage Capital and Retention Grants were awarded by COEDIT’s Global Business Development Division. The grants are intended to “drive innovation, accelerate commercialization, encourage public-private partnerships, and increase access to early-stage capital across the state from Dolores to Grand Junction to Fort Collins,” according to a press release.
